Kabouter Fund I QP, LLC

Offering
$305.6M
Analysis

This is the first vehicle in the Kabouter QP series, filed alongside a Japan-focused fund in the same month, indicating the manager is building out regional sleeves under a multi-strategy umbrella rather than consolidating capital into a single global mandate.

Kabouter's filing history shows a pattern of launching dedicated onshore and offshore vehicles for emerging markets and international opportunities across 2020–2021, followed by a five-year gap before this 2026 filing; the reappearance with a qualified-purchaser-only structure and four named GPs (the prior emergence markets fund listed only three) signals either a management refresh or a deliberate shift toward a more restricted LP base after the transition fund activity in 2021.

Filing in May 2026 during a period of renewed institutional appetite for hedge fund allocations and after a five-year dormancy in new offerings from this manager suggests Kabouter is capitalizing on LP rebalancing cycles and possibly signaling readiness to deploy capital after the bridge period represented by the 2021 transition vehicle.

Verify whether the four named GPs include a key-man clause tied to any single individual and confirm the relationship between this QP fund and the Japan fund filed in the same month—specifically whether they share a common investment thesis or operate as separate strategies, as parallel simultaneous filings can indicate either coordinated fundraising or institutional LP pressure to compartmentalize risk.
